Why This Matters

The steep decline in SpaceX's stockโ€”now trading at a 34% discount to its peakโ€”signals more than just a correction in a single company; it reflects broader skepticism about the sustainability of private space sector valuations amid rising operational costs and delayed commercial returns. Investors are recalibrating expectations as the initial excitement over SpaceX's inclusion in the Nasdaq-100 collides with the harsh realities of execution risks in rocket launches and satellite ventures. The pullback also underscores a shift in market sentiment, where once-hyped "disruptor" stocks now face scrutiny over long-term profitability.

Background Context

SpaceX's valuation surge in recent years was largely driven by its dominance in the commercial space launch market and Elon Musk's vision of interplanetary colonization, which attracted both retail and institutional investors. The companyโ€™s inclusion in the Nasdaq-100 further legitimized its status as a tech titan, but the post-inclusion slump suggests that fundamentalsโ€”not just hypeโ€”are now dictating share prices. Historically, space stocks have been volatile, with many firms struggling to transition from government contracts to self-sustaining commercial revenue streams.

What Happens Next

Short-sellers betting against SpaceX now face a crowded trade, which could amplify volatility if sentiment shifts again, particularly if the company announces delays in key projects like Starship or Starlinkโ€™s profitability timeline. Regulatory hurdlesโ€”such as FAA licensing for launches or international satellite spectrum disputesโ€”could also serve as flashpoints for further downward pressure. Meanwhile, insiders may use the dip to accumulate shares, but the lack of a clear near-term catalyst raises the risk of sustained underperformance without a major operational or financial breakthrough.
